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
053348 79906 73355127415 8887300060
3590396208 01265
3590396208 01265
540971 51422207144 725
All about undefined
Interested in learning more?
3590396208 01265
540971 51422207144 725
See more
0801 649368641 75
935 5804 4331 0583191075
See more
088 72
389627 58 14 7085703
See more